FRM and ARM are two terms that all borrower should know about when obtaining a mortgage loan. FRM refers to a fixed rate mortgage, while the ARM is the adjustable rate mortgage. Fixed rates are just interest rates where the percent of interest each month doesn't change, while the adjustable rates can change accordingly. Which option the consumer chooses is based on current economic conditions and future projections of the economy, as well as one's budget.
Equity is another term that baffles consumers. Also known as homeowner's equity, this number is the amount of money a property is worth after the mortgage loan value owned is subtracted from the overall value of the property. If a property is worth $100,000 and the mortgage loan amount to be paid is $60,000 then the equity of the home would be said to be $40,000.
The value of a home can be used in a mortgage loan three different ways. The appraised value of a home is simply the value a third party estimates the price to be. And estimate value is usually the same thing, but the lender has an internal appraisal guide to estimate the price instead of using a third party in the equation. Lastly we have the actual value, which is the amount that the borrower paid for the property when purchased.
Two more terms describe what will happen if the borrower ever misses out on a payment and can't pay the mortgage loan. The first is foreclosure, which is a term we used to describe the act of the lender taking the property and usually selling it or auctioning it to the general public to reclaim lost funds. We also use the term repossession, although it commonly describes the lender taking back moveable items such as mobile homes, vehicles, boats, and other mobile objects.
Lastly, a newer type of mortgage loan has given way to what is called a 100% mortgage loan. Mortgage loans typically require some form of deposit to lenders to minimize risk, but the 100% mortgage loan gives the borrower a 100% loan value. This almost always is followed by a higher interest rate, but allows consumers to get more money in a short period of time without short term expenses.
